Everything is with a side effect however much we fail to condone the facts, yes industrialization is as well important to Uganda’s population but the destruction of what already brings a lot of foreign exchange to the country is too terrifying and unacceptable.

It’s not yet taken but the Members of Parliament we voted into power to represent our voices should come to our rescue and whoever moves a motion to proceed with the Dam construction in Murchison Fall National park should have a very strong defense and can be able to convince young guides like me and all other tourism personnel that our beauty will be modified and attract more tourists to this largest National park in Uganda.

NOTE: Tourism is increasingly becoming instrumental in socio-economic development of the country. With careful planning and commitment of resources, the tourism sector has a potential to greatly contribute to the strengthening of the fundamentals of the economy to enable the country harness her abundant opportunities.

Export earnings: from a balance of trade perspective, tourism is Uganda’s single largest export earner and generator of foreign exchange, at ud979m (sh3trillion) per annum.

Tourism is also a labor intensive industry that employs over 700,000 Ugandans both directly and indirectly. This means the industry is able to employ a high proportion of youth and women. Nowhere else in the economy can so many jobs be created so quickly and cost-effectively as in an expanding tourism sector?

Will the Dam to be created in our park employ a quarter of the above mentioned numbers or even create employment opportunity than what the tourism sector is doing?

A GUIDE TO NATURE WALKS IN BWINDI IMPENETRABLE NP

There are six main nature trails in Buhoma for those who wish to explore the “impenetrable forest”, including waterfall walks, forest walks, primate encounters, mountain views and impressive birdlife.
Muyanga Waterfall Walk departs from Buhoma along the River Ivi-Nkuringo trail and culminates in the sensational sight of the falls plummeting 33 meters.
Rushura Hill Walk passes through one forest shared by two countries. On a clear day you can view Lakes Edward and George and the Rwenzori Mountains as well as the conical peaks of the Virunga Volcanoes.
Muzubijiro Loop is a 6km walk around a hill, where you will encounter primates and birds and enjoy a view of the Virungas.
The Ivi River Walk is 14km and takes around seven hours. The trail passes a place known as Mukempunu – meaning “a place of pigs” – where wild pigs can often be found.
The Buhoma-Nkuringo Trail takes three to four hours, and crosses right through the park, connecting the two villages and offering impressive views of the misty hillsides as you ascend the hills towards Nkuringo. You can leave your luggage with your driver, who will meet you at the other side. This trail can also be completed as part of the Ivi River Walk.

Entebbe international airport, many flights landing in the afternoon and cars can’t get out of the airport. It is almost half a km jam to exit the airport. Imagine tourists/Ugandans arriving, one hour to get thru (health, immigration and collecting bags) and then another 40 minutes in jam to exit!!! Then imagine they have to drive to Kisoro 8 hrs. All government agencies and departments have to synchronize their operations to provide a consistent experience for traveling tourists and returning Ugandan travelers. But this seems not to be the case and people need to have performance indicators. For example Singapore airport has a KPI of 15 minutes from landing to exiting. Here in UGANDA what is our expected standard on which all players at the airport ie from handlers, health inspectors, immigration, security, customs, CAA are measured. Who monitors the service? Are we able to handle if we get 3 new big flights landing at Entebbe at peak time.
